Why you should eat cottage cheese before bed?
‘ Cottage cheese is believed to be ideal before bed because it is abundant in a protein called casein, which releases slowly into the body. This ensures a steady supply of amino acids through the night. When you eat protein, it’s broken down into amino acids.

Is cottage cheese difficult to digest?
Digesting Cottage Cheese Cottage cheese contains casein and whey proteins. While whey protein is easily digested by your body, often in less than an hour after eating, casein takes longer to digest, requiring upwards of seven hours.

Does cottage cheese cause bloating and gas?
Lactose intolerance For these reasons, cottage cheese is not a good choice if you're lactose intolerant. When people with lactose intolerance eat cottage cheese, they may experience digestive problems, such as bloating, gas, diarrhea, and stomach pain.

How long does it take for cottage cheese to digest?
Dairy digestion On average, skimmed milk and low-fat cheese (such as low-fat cottage cheese or ricotta) take 1.5 hours to digest, whereas whole-milk cottage cheese and soft cheeses will leave your stomach in 2 hours. Whole-milk hard cheeses can take up to 5 hours to properly digest.
